Originally Posted by R1cky
anyone know if the bolt pattern are the same as the older models?
It should be, Nissan has used the same bolt pattern for many years. Even the 240SX has the same bolt pattern as G's and Z's.

To the previous poster, AFS is 'Adaptive Front-Lighting System' the projectors swivel and point into the direction into which you are turning.
